Exploration of Repetition and Ritual in Eroticism

Some stories include repeated behaviors—like lighting the same candle, wearing the same robe—that become erotic rituals within a relationship, anchoring intimacy in consistency, building anticipation and emotional safety. For example, in the story "The Kiss," the couple always begins their lovemaking with a kiss. They have done this for years. Even though they are no longer newlyweds, when they start making love, he pulls her close, brushes back her hair, and kisses her forehead before moving to her lips. This familiarity makes them feel safe and comforted, and it heightens their excitement. The author describes how the routine gives them a sense of security and predictability, and that is part of what makes it erotic. By doing the same things each time, there is less chance of misunderstanding or miscommunication because they know exactly what will happen next. Additionally, repetition can create a sensory experience, such as lighting the same candle, which sets a mood and brings back memories of previous encounters. Finally, rituals can also be used to bring variety into sex by adding new elements to existing routines. For instance, one partner may wear a different outfit or use a new position every time they engage in sexual activity. This change keeps things fresh while still maintaining the familiarity and comfort of the established practice. Overall, exploring repetition and ritual in erotica can add depth and complexity to a story, providing opportunities for growth, transformation, and connection between characters.
